Baskonia does not hit the outside shot, and loses in Kaunas, against Zalgiris (94-76)

He Baskonia ha lostthis Thursday, 94-76, in Kaunas, against Zalgirisin the thirty-first day of the regular phase of the Euroleague of the 2023-24 season. After a match in which Dusko Ivanovic’s men were not successful in their outside shots, the Vitorian team remains with 16 victories, in the 31 games he has played already in the regular phase, and provisionally occupies ninth place in the classificationwithout yet being able to definitively secure their place in the play-in.
The Basque team has only been able to score four triples, all in the third quarter, and they have suffered internally with the physical power of Kevarrius Hayes, who has scored 17 points and grabbed seven rebounds, and the scoring capacity and good direction of the game by Keenan Evans, author of 20 points for Zalgiris Kaunas. For Baskonia, Matt Costello’s sparks have given hope to the Alava squad, which has not been able to play as it wanted in the capital of Lithuania.
The 25-17 score in the first quarter gave way to 48-34 at half-time, in which Baskonia tried to correct its difficulties in attack. Already in the third quarter, Ivanovic’s team was within six points, but Zalgiris Kaunas, comfortable in exchanging baskets, has once again extended its advantage, and has claimed a clear victory.
Baskonia receives Anadolu Efes, in Vitoria-Gasteiz, next Thursday, on matchday 32, and visits Real Madrid, on April 5, on the penultimate matchday. The Basque team closes the regular phase of the Euroleague on April 12, in Bologna.
Data sheet
94 – Zalgiris Kaunas (25+23+23+23): Evans (20), Giedraitis (4), Ulanovas (11), Lavrinovicius (-) and Birutis (8) -starting five-, Dimsa (5), Hayes (17), Sumner (5), Lekavicius (7), Butkevicius (10) and Manek (7).
76 – Baskonia (17+17+23+19): Miller-McIntyre (16), Howard (14), Marinkovic (12), Sedekerskis (2) and Kotsar (7) -starting five-, Theodore (-), Chiozza (-), Díez (2), Rogkavopoulos (-) , Costello (11) and Moneke (12).
Referees: Ilija Belosevic (Serbia), Igor Dragojevic (Montenegro), Amit Balak (Israel). They eliminated Costello due to personal fouls in the 37th minute.
Incidents: match corresponding to the thirty-first day of the Euroleague, played at the Zalgiris Arena, in Kaunas, before 14,787 spectators.
